Switching Diodes  
MA6Z121 (MA6S121)  
Silicon epitaxial planar type

I Features  
Small S-mini type 6-pin package  
Three isolated elements contained in one package, allowing high-  
density mounting

Flat lead type, resulting in improved mounting efficiency and  
solderability with the high-speed mounting machine  
Short reverse recovery time trr

Small terminal capacitance, Ct
